      <description>&lt;P&gt;My return was denied when I e-filed. My husband died in 2021 so I was instructed to mail my return. I did that on March 28, 2022. I have not received my refund and can not get an answer at the IRS. Is ID-Me a form of the IRS. That popped up when I went to Where's MY Refund. They only ask for email and phone number but I am hesitate to answer the phone if they call. How can I get an answer on my refund&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;Mailed in paper returns will take at least 6 months to process or possibly much much longer. When you log into the IRS website on the where's my refund tool you do not need anything but the primary social security number, your filing status, and the exact amount of the refund.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If you choose to review your transcripts then you have to set up an account and go through the ID me process. Until you return has been entered into the system and fully processed you will not see anything in the transcripts so until the where's my refund shows the returning processing looking at the transcripts is a waste of time.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

&lt;P class="p4"&gt;&amp;nbsp;It can take weeks&lt;SPAN class="Apple-converted-space"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/SPAN&gt;(or a LOT longer since the IRS is severely backlogged) for anything to show up on the IRS site when you mail a tax return.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P class="p4"&gt;If&lt;SPAN class="Apple-converted-space"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/SPAN&gt;you mail a tax return (or a payment) to the IRS, it is a good idea to use a mailing service that will track it like UPS or certified mail so you will know it was received.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P class="p4"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P class="p4"&gt;When you mail a tax return, you need to attach any documents showing tax withheld, such as your W-2’s or any 1099’s.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P class="p4"&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P class="p4"&gt;TurboTax will not know anything about your mailed return, and will continue to show “Ready to Mail” on your account.&lt;SPAN class="Apple-converted-space"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/SPAN&gt;TurboTax will not know that you put your tax return in an envelope and took it to a mailbox. &amp;nbsp;TurboTax does not get updates on mailed&lt;SPAN class="Apple-converted-space"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/SPAN&gt;(or e-filed) returns.&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P class="p4"&gt;If you are wondering if you should send your return again——the IRS does &lt;SPAN class="s4"&gt;not &lt;/SPAN&gt;want you to file a second time. &lt;SPAN class="Apple-converted-space"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/SPAN&gt;Putting two tax returns into the system at the same time can lead to confusion and even more delays. &lt;SPAN class="Apple-converted-space"&gt;&amp;nbsp; &lt;/SPAN&gt;If you did not use tracking and do not know if the return was received—-you have to make your own judgment call and decide if you want to risk further delay by sending the return again.&lt;/P&gt;
